Understanding White-Hat SEO Basics
White-Hat SEO is an ethical approach to optimizing websites for search engines, focusing on techniques that enhance user experience and maintain long-term sustainability. It involves a range of strategies that align with search engine guidelines, ensuring your website ranks highly while providing valuable content to users. At its core, White-Hat SEO revolves around creating high-quality, relevant content, building reputable backlinks, and optimizing site structure for both humans and search algorithms.
Key White-Hat SEO Techniques include keyword research to understand user intent, on-page optimization that improves content readability and relevance, and technical optimizations like enhancing page load speed and mobile responsiveness. By implementing these practices, small businesses can attract organic traffic, build authority, and establish a solid online presence without resorting to risky or manipulative tactics commonly associated with Black-Hat SEO methods.
Keyword Research for Small Businesses
Small businesses looking to thrive in today’s digital landscape must adopt effective White-Hat SEO techniques, and keyword research is a cornerstone of this strategy. It involves understanding and targeting the specific terms and phrases potential customers use when searching for products or services related to your business. By utilizing tools like Google Keyword Planner, small business owners can uncover valuable insights into search trends, competition, and user intent.
This process allows them to select relevant keywords with higher search volumes but less intense competition, ensuring a solid foundation for their online visibility. Through careful keyword research, businesses can create tailored content that resonates with their target audience, improving both their search engine rankings and customer engagement.
On-Page Optimization Strategies
Small businesses looking to boost their online visibility through ethical means should focus on on-page optimization strategies that align with White-Hat SEO techniques. This involves optimizing individual web pages to rank higher in search engine results pages (SERPs). Key practices include conducting thorough keyword research, ensuring relevant and unique content is created for each page, and crafting compelling meta titles and descriptions that accurately represent the content.
Additionally, improving page load speed, enhancing mobile responsiveness, and structuring content with proper headers and internal linking can significantly impact search engine algorithms. These on-page optimizations not only improve user experience but also signal to search engines that a website is valuable and trustworthy, thereby boosting its authority and ranking potential.
Building Quality Backlinks
Building quality backlinks is a cornerstone of effective White-Hat SEO Techniques for small businesses. These links act as votes of confidence from other reputable websites, signaling to search engines that your content is valuable and trustworthy. Instead of pursuing spammy or low-quality links, focus on earning backlinks from authoritative sources within your industry. This can include guest blogging on popular industry blogs, creating shareable infographics, offering unique resources that others will naturally link to, or collaborating with influencers and other businesses for mutually beneficial partnerships.
When building backlinks, context matters. Ensure that the links are relevant to your content and provide added value to users. This not only boosts your site’s authority but also enhances user experience. Remember, White-Hat SEO Techniques prioritize natural, organic link acquisition that aligns with search engines’ guidelines, ensuring long-term sustainability and improved rankings over time.
Local SEO Tips for Visibility
For small businesses looking to boost their online visibility, local SEO is a powerful tool. Implementing White-Hat SEO techniques can help establish a strong local presence. Start by optimizing your Google My Business profile—include accurate business information, category tags, and high-quality images to attract local customers searching on Google Maps or local search engines. Encourage satisfied customers to leave positive reviews, as these play a significant role in influencing potential patrons’ decisions.
Additionally, ensure your website is mobile-friendly and optimized for local keywords related to your services or products. Create location-specific landing pages tailored to different neighborhoods or cities you serve. Engage with local online communities, forums, and business directories by claiming your listings and actively participating. These strategies not only enhance your search engine rankings but also foster trust and build a solid connection with your target audience in the local market.
Tracking and Analyzing Results
After implementing White-Hat SEO techniques, tracking and analyzing results is a crucial step in understanding what strategies are working for your small business. Utilize analytics tools like Google Analytics to monitor website traffic, user behavior, and conversion rates. By keeping a close eye on these metrics, you can quickly identify which content and optimization efforts are driving the most relevant visitors and conversions.
Regularly review search engine rankings for targeted keywords as well. Tools such as SEMrush or Ahrefs can provide insights into your site’s position relative to competitors. This allows for data-driven adjustments to your SEO strategy, ensuring that you continue to climb the ranks and attract a steady flow of high-quality traffic.
